Avia orders 40 Boeing 737 MAX Jets
Nov 12, 2024 12:48 AM

Nov 12 (Reuters) - Avia Solutions Group, which leases

aircraft and provides related services, has ordered 40 Boeing

737 Max 8 jets, with an option to order 40 additional jets, the

companies said in a joint statement on Tuesday.

The 40 Boeing 737 Max jets will be valued at about $2.17

billion, according to Reuters calculations based on estimated

delivery prices from Cirium Ascend.
